The series doen't really build upon itself, meaning you do NOT need to learn all of Volume 1 before you can move onto Volume 2, and so forth. I would just read through the DVD descriptions and decide which one seems right for your toddler (my opinion is that "colors" is a great place to start). Also, BST is great, but your baby will love the original series as well. HTH!
